This course, Learning Technologies Foundations and Applications, is one of the two four-week MOOC courses that form part of Instructional Design MasterTrack Certificate.

After completing the course, you will be able to:

1. Identify suitable learning technology applications for problem-solving tasks.

2. Evaluate learning technology solutions based on Cognitive Load Theory and related multimedia learning design models.

3. Justify the selection of learning technologies for solving organizational problems based on evidence and best practices.

Reviews summary

Foundations in learning technologies and theory

According to learners, this course provides a strong theoretical foundation in learning technologies, particularly focusing on Cognitive Load Theory and various instructional design frameworks. Many appreciate it as an excellent introduction and a solid starting point for those new to the field or the MasterTrack program. Students generally find the course content well-structured and the concepts explained clearly. However, some reviewers noted the course is more theoretical than practical, wishing for more hands-on application or case studies. While seen as foundational, it may require additional study for deep practical skills.
